BasicOSMParser 一个简单的OpenStreetMap数据解析器(Java)和导出器(CSV)
BasicOSMParser 是一组 Java 类库,解析原始 OSM XML 文件,使开发者能够方便地在程序中操作这些 Java 对象。您还可以将解析后的数据导出为 CSV 文件,方便进行数据的进一步分析或存储。该库易于理解,并且使用了默认的 Java SAX 解析器(org.xml.sax
),让解析过程变得更加简洁高效。应用程序测试使用了 JUnit 4 框架,以确保代码的稳定性和可靠性。
安装方法:为了使用 BasicOSMParser,您可以下载 BasicOSMParser.jar 文件,或者将 src/main/
文件夹的内容放置在项目的源目录中。然后,在您的类中添加以下代码以导入解析器:
import info.pavie.basicosmparser.controller.*;
import info.pavie.basicosmparser.model.*;
用法示例:这是如何在另一个项目中使用解析器的简单说明。您可以通过 Java 导出 CSV 的示例,来了解如何将解析后的 OSM 数据导出为 CSV 文件。您还可以参考 java 导出大量数据 的方法,更加有效地处理大规模数据导出。
下载地址
用户评论